LCG, April 2, 2026--Southwest Power Pool (SPP) today announced that the expansion of its service territory into the Western Interconnection has been a success. The milestone makes SPP the first regional transmission organization (RTO) with services spanning the Eastern and Western Interconnections. Its member organizations, which cover all or part of 17 states, can now benefit from a more operationally and geographically diverse integrated system.

LCG, March 31, 2026--Holtec International yesterday announced that it successfully completed a milestone test necessary to return Holtec's Palisades Nuclear Generating Station to service. The 805-MW pressurized water reactor (PWR) is located in Michigan and was shut down by Entergy in May 2022. Holtec acquired the facility in June 2022 and has pursued a path to return the plant to service.

Russia and Vietnam Strengthen Nuclear Ties
LCG, April 2, 2002-In Moscow yesterday Russian officials approved a nuclear energy agreement with Vietnam.As reported by Russian news service Interfax, the Russian Ministry of Atomic Energy is expected to cooperate with the Vietnamese in various nuclear energy-related endeavors such as applied nuclear energy research, nuclear safety, development of uranium deposits, and handling of nuclear waste.This agreement follows several other recent Russian ventures in expanding nuclear energy relations, including agreements with Iran and discourse with North Korea.Simultaneously, Japan has invited both Russia and Vietnam, as well as over 40 other Asian and Eastern European countries, to partake in a nuclear safety training program. Last year's program included 1,042 Russian, Chinese and Eastern European trainees.
